Frequently Asked Questions

How much does a ceo / executive earn in Boston?

A ceo / executive in Boston earns approximately $181,280/year (≈$181,280 USD equivalent), based on the Boston cost of living index of 82.4. Entry-level roles start around $82,400 and senior positions can reach $412,000.

What is the take-home pay for a ceo / executive in Boston?

After income tax and social contributions in United States, a ceo / executive in Boston takes home approximately 64% of their gross salary, or around $9,623/month ($115,475/year in USD equivalent).

How does Boston rank for ceo / executive salaries globally?

Boston ranks #9 out of 113 cities for ceo / executive salaries after cost-of-living adjustment. The top city globally for this role is Zurich.
